60 Grove Road, Sonning Common, Reading, RG4 9RL is a freehold detached property built between 1950-1966. The property offers approximately 1,550 square feet of living space. In this location, properties of similar size usually have five b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£556,496 , which equates to approximately £359 per square foot. It was last sold on 15 Nov 2023 for £526,200. Since then, the value has increased by £30,296, representing a 5.8% increase, or approximately 2.8% per year.

The current estimated value of £556,496 is:

  • 25.8% lower than the average property price on Grove Road
  • 33.0% lower than the average in the RG4 9RL postcode area
  • and 49.3% higher than the average price for Reading as a whole

At the most recent EPC inspection on 30 September 2008, the property was recorded as owner-occupied.

EPC Summary

60 Grove Road, Sonning Common, Reading, South Oxfordshire, Oxfordshire, RG4 9RL has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of D, based on the latest assessment carried out on 25 Sep 2018.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 30 Sep 2008. The rating of D is unchanged, though the energy efficiency score decreased by 4.8%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The main heating energy efficiency changing from very good to good, while the heating system type remained the same (boiler and radiators, mains gas).
  • The hot water system was changed from from main system, no cylinderstat to from main system, with its energy efficiency improving from average to good.
  • The roof construction or insulation changed from pitched, insulated at rafters to roof room(s), no insulation (assumed), changing energy efficiency from poor to very poor.
  • The wall energy efficiency changing from good to average, with the construction or insulation remaining cavity wall, filled cavity.
  • The lighting was updated from low energy lighting in 25% of fixed outlets to low energy lighting in 65% of fixed outlets, with efficiency improving from average to good.
